Sodium tetrakis(4-fluorophenyl)borate dihydrate is a reagent for the two-phase titration of nonionic surfactants in the presence of anionic surfactants. Sodium tetrakis(4-fluorophenyl)borate dihydrate is the sodium salt derivative of tetraphenylborate (TPB). Sodium tetrakis(4-fluorophenyl)borate dihydrate is a hygroscopic compound and is incompatible with strong oxidizing agents.
